The Transfiguration Church (Serbian: Преображенска црква, romanized: Preobraženska crkva; Hungarian: Színeváltozása templom) is an Eastern Orthodox church located in Szentendre, Hungary. It is under jurisdiction of the Eparchy of Buda of the Serbian Orthodox Church.
The church was constructed from 1741 until 1746.[1] In 1980 the church appeared on a Hungarian postal stamp.[2] The church is also the home of the Museum of the Eparchy of Buda.[3] The museum collection includes artwork from the 14th to the 19th centuries.[4] It is only open for the Feast of the Transfiguration around August.
